Control systems for elevator, ailerons and airbrakes – pushrod type. Rudder control system mixed: cable/pushrod. Longitudinal trim control – spring type. Tow release control – cable type. Wheel brake operated with Bowden cable. Issue II April 2014 Allstar PZL Glider Sp. z o.o. page 1.3 Revision Doc No. 542.4.01 corrected...

CAS - Calibrated Airspeed - instrument reading corrected for instrument error and aerodynamic calibration error. IAS - Indicated Airspeed – instrument reading corrected for instrument error only. IAS values presented in this Manual are given assuming zero instrument error. Allstar PZL Glider Sp. z o.o. Issue II April 2014 page 5.2 Doc No.

Setting up the longitudinal trim is done by moving the lever forward or backward. Locking of mechanism is accomplished in desired position after releasing lever which returns to the original position influenced by the spring. Allstar PZL Glider Sp. z o.o. Issue II April 2014 page 7.4...
Do not actuate wheel brake during inverted flight and aerobatics with negative loads – this may cause air to enter the brake and therefore brake failure. Issue II April 2014 Allstar PZL Glider Sp. z o.o. page 7.5 Revision Doc No. 542.4.01 corrected...
